99 Cadets of the Border Police of BiH promoted

August 11, 2016
Share
SHARE

Kadeti policija faktor.baOfficial promotion of the eight generation of attendees of police training was held yesterday in Mostar, at the premises of the Agency for education and professional training of staff.

At the ceremony, 99 cadets of the Border Police of BiH took the oath. They completed the basic first-level training for the rank “police officer” in the Agency for education and professional training of staff.

Branko Vukoja, Director of the Agency for education and professional training of staff, handed over the certificates to the cadets, after which the cadets took the oath in front of Dragan Mektić, Minister of Security of BiH, and Zoran Galić, Director of the Border Police of BiH.

Vukoja congratulated the cadets on successfully completed training, emphasizing that during the training they have demonstrated seriousness and persistence in acquiring theoretical knowledge and practical skills necessary for the job that they will perform. Vukoja pointed out that they will all start working in the Border Police of BiH in several days. Training lasted 12 months and had three stages. First stage was implemented through theoretical education with practical skills, while the second stage, the practical-operational training, was implemented in the Border Police of BiH. The third and the final stage was implemented through situational lectures and eventually the final exam.

Miloš Đokić showed extraordinary success among 99 cadets. Thanks to his efforts and commitment, he was declared the cadet of the generation and received a letter of appreciation and a plaque. Official ceremony was attended by high officials of judiciary and executive authority, security agencies on all levels in BiH, representatives of international organizations, as well as numerous families and friends.
